Common Foundation Stabilizing Jobs
Foundation Stabilizing - techniques to reinforce and strengthen compromised foundation structures.
Pier and Beam Stabilization - methods to lift and support sagging or uneven pier and beam foundations.
Concrete Slab Repair - addressing cracks and shifting in concrete slabs to prevent further damage.
Soil Stabilization - improving soil conditions around the foundation to reduce settling and shifting.
Underpinning Services - adding support beneath existing foundations to enhance stability.
Settlement Repair - correcting uneven foundation movement caused by soil or moisture issues.
Foundation Stabilizing Questions
What types of foundation issues can stabilizing services address? Foundation stabilizing services can correct uneven settling, cracks, and shifting foundations to improve stability and prevent further damage.
How is foundation stabilization performed? The process typically involves installing supports or piers beneath the foundation to reinforce and level the structure.
Are foundation stabilization methods suitable for all property types? These services are adaptable for various properties,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and retaining walls.
What signs indicate a need for foundation stabilization?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ors or windows that stick, and uneven or sloping floors.
